Nikolaj Bjorner
|
08dcd51594
|
fix bugs in incremental operation of sat solver
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-27 12:04:54 -07:00 |
|
Nikolaj Bjorner
|
e6725b2344
|
merge unstable into opt
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-26 12:12:24 -07:00 |
|
Nikolaj Bjorner
|
73070585b8
|
fix bug in core generation in legacy core: it ignores complementary literals
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-14 13:06:01 -07:00 |
|
Nikolaj Bjorner
|
a96fa0c555
|
remove deprecated maxsat solvers, adjust values inline
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-14 11:55:47 -07:00 |
|
Nikolaj Bjorner
|
019ff77613
|
fix sorting network bug, add network compilation,...
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-11 18:47:21 -07:00 |
|
Nikolaj Bjorner
|
72f09e4729
|
better verbose pretty printing
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-09 16:57:43 -07:00 |
|
Nikolaj Bjorner
|
f151879c0b
|
enable neat vs. less neat pretty priting as an option
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-09 16:25:41 -07:00 |
|
Nikolaj Bjorner
|
c1580fb85a
|
follow logic annotation/enable diff logic when configured
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-07 11:52:14 -07:00 |
|
Nikolaj Bjorner
|
18b491eee0
|
fixes to maxres/mss
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-03 10:03:56 -07:00 |
|
Nikolaj Bjorner
|
b5bbf83847
|
update core generation to be partial, update maxres to use current model too
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-02 19:05:28 -07:00 |
|
Nikolaj Bjorner
|
3f8083dfa6
|
fix push/pop bugs in optimize context, add example to c++, fix bug in arithemtic bounds axiom addition
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-02 09:32:38 -07:00 |
|
Nikolaj Bjorner
|
75c114feab
|
fix regression on push/pop
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-09-01 14:37:58 -07:00 |
|
Nikolaj Bjorner
|
83a7d1a658
|
adding options to maxres for experiments, include option to pretty print module parameters in smt2 style
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-08-30 11:46:29 -07:00 |
|
Nikolaj Bjorner
|
1b9529e1e1
|
fix scope bugs per Klaus Becker's examples
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-08-29 01:55:32 -07:00 |
|
Nikolaj Bjorner
|
f748a03ac7
|
opt
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-08-16 22:31:54 -07:00 |
|
Nikolaj Bjorner
|
ee1a1b1135
|
refactor sat/sls interface. Remove wpm2 and bvsls dependencies
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-08-15 10:40:44 -07:00 |
|
Nikolaj Bjorner
|
53f82e3239
|
update model during Lex
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-07-06 17:33:54 +02:00 |
|
Nikolaj Bjorner
|
4415df3fcf
|
various fixes
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-06-02 19:10:20 +05:30 |
|
Nikolaj Bjorner
|
6821d61ac4
|
working on incremental sat solver
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-13 17:19:19 -07:00 |
|
Nikolaj Bjorner
|
03979fd580
|
fix up pareto callback mechanism
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-13 12:48:17 -07:00 |
|
Nikolaj Bjorner
|
cad1e5cab3
|
move to scoped state, change default parameter for sls until bv is debugged
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-11 18:39:36 -07:00 |
|
Nikolaj Bjorner
|
cf55854d22
|
adding scoped state
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-09 17:21:16 -07:00 |
|
Nikolaj Bjorner
|
252b9e8819
|
fix lower/upper bound estimate with respect to offset
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-09 16:32:17 -07:00 |
|
Nikolaj Bjorner
|
4dc71acde0
|
add logging
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-09 11:31:54 -07:00 |
|
Nikolaj Bjorner
|
182fea2d7b
|
fix bcd2
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-05-05 10:21:16 -07:00 |
|
Nikolaj Bjorner
|
20cb8a3092
|
added pareto utility
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-25 03:00:31 +02:00 |
|
Nikolaj Bjorner
|
beaa50e0d8
|
fixing sls
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-21 18:07:02 +02:00 |
|
Nikolaj Bjorner
|
e3b346df6f
|
working on bcd2
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-18 08:04:18 -07:00 |
|
Nikolaj Bjorner
|
ae1656a92c
|
working on bcd2
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-17 15:37:03 -07:00 |
|
Nikolaj Bjorner
|
7237be768b
|
fixing bugs in refactored code exposed from White's example
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-17 11:06:43 -07:00 |
|
Nikolaj Bjorner
|
00f45579cc
|
refactor weighted maxsmt
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-04-14 16:24:23 -07:00 |
|
Nikolaj Bjorner
|
efe2a70f6f
|
integrating SLS
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-28 14:30:36 -07:00 |
|
Christoph M. Wintersteiger
|
c068db16e8
|
first attempts at getting to the bvsls from opt_context.
|
2014-03-28 17:46:26 +00:00 |
|
Nikolaj Bjorner
|
92145f2bfa
|
integrate opt with push/pop/check-sat
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-22 16:31:48 -07:00 |
|
Nikolaj Bjorner
|
fdaeb9bb73
|
integrate opt with push/pop/check-sat
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-22 16:15:50 -07:00 |
|
Nikolaj Bjorner
|
7c4bd23b3d
|
check types
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-22 01:07:38 -07:00 |
|
Nikolaj Bjorner
|
9556a223f3
|
check types
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-22 00:54:14 -07:00 |
|
Nikolaj Bjorner
|
2c69aa0df1
|
fix duplicate class
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-22 00:06:34 -07:00 |
|
Nikolaj Bjorner
|
af55088b78
|
debugging opt
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-17 10:34:32 -07:00 |
|
Nikolaj Bjorner
|
99b4ce037d
|
integrating diff opt
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-03-05 16:29:26 -08:00 |
|
Nikolaj Bjorner
|
51cb63b6c0
|
adding simplex
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-02-12 20:20:52 -08:00 |
|
Nikolaj Bjorner
|
236b2d2ff3
|
working on incremtal PB theory
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-13 10:12:45 -08:00 |
|
Nikolaj Bjorner
|
5adb4a22d1
|
enable partial results
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-06 16:23:37 -08:00 |
|
Nikolaj Bjorner
|
f1710e5618
|
check parameters
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-06 16:06:47 -08:00 |
|
Nikolaj Bjorner
|
a307bd67e0
|
pareto take 3
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-02 01:35:31 -08:00 |
|
Nikolaj Bjorner
|
8883234647
|
pareto2
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-01 22:32:27 -08:00 |
|
Nikolaj Bjorner
|
af27efbf4a
|
pareto0
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2014-01-01 21:13:25 -08:00 |
|
Nikolaj Bjorner
|
58f8181a74
|
fixes to dotnet interface
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2013-12-26 17:14:29 -08:00 |
|
Nikolaj Bjorner
|
0641c4f694
|
working on pre-processing
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2013-12-26 09:53:33 -08:00 |
|
Nikolaj Bjorner
|
0deb951873
|
different strategies for weighted
Signed-off-by: Nikolaj Bjorner <nbjorner@microsoft.com>
|
2013-12-20 12:04:17 +01:00 |
|